Hotlinking, which is often referred to as bandwidth theft also, refers to linking to images that are on another website. Basically, if you have an Internet site with some images on it, some other person could also build a site and rather than using their own images, they can put links directly to your images. While this may not be such a serious problem if you have a small personal website, it'll be something rather serious if the images are copyrighted, as somebody can be trying to copy your site and deceive people. If your hosting package has a restricted monthly bandwidth quota, you will run out of resources without getting actual site visitors, as the traffic will be consumed by the other site. That is why you need to consider preserving your content from being hotlinked - not just images, but also documents, as in rare occasions other sorts of files are linked as well.
